Family Support for Student Success Specialist - Remote | WFH
As a Family Support Specialist, you will play a vital role in bridging the gap between home and school by providing support to families, teachers, and other community partners. Your efforts will help remove barriers to student success, ensure the safety and welfare of children, and promote a supportive environment for academic achievement. Key Responsibilities:
Family Support and Home Visits: Conduct bi-weekly home visits with up to twelve families facing challenges.
Develop and implement goal-driven service plans and provide ongoing case management.
Work collaboratively to connect families with necessary resources and services.
Assess safety and risk factors for children during each contact.
Coordinate transportation and other services as needed to ensure comprehensive support. School Collaboration: Act as a key member of the School Intervention Team, assisting with assessments and interventions.
Build and maintain strong relationships with school staff, service providers, and community organizations.
Facilitate communication between families, teachers, and support teams to create a unified plan for student success. Professional Conduct: Provide culturally competent and strength-based services to families and students.
Ensure compliance with all organizational policies, including those related to documentation and reporting.
Complete required training and assessments as mandated by state and local regulations. Desired Skills and Qualities:
